NFC Session Limits and
Timeouts
NBDSSL employs the network file copy (NFC)
protocol.
Table 1
shows limits on the number of connections for various host types. These are
host limits, not per process limits. Additionally vCenter Server imposes a
limit of 52 connections.
VixDiskLib_Open()
uses one
connection for every virtual disk that it accesses on an ESXi host. Clone with
VixDiskLib_Clone()
also requires
a connection. It is not possible to share a connection across physical disks.
These NFC session limits do not apply to SAN or HotAdd transport.
Host Platform
| When Connecting
| Limits You To About
|
---|---|---|
vSphere 3.5
| to an ESX host
| 9 connections directly, 27
connections through vCenter Server
|
vSphere 4.x
| to an ESXi host
| 11 connections directly, 23
connections through vCenter Server
|
vSphere 5.x
| to an ESXi host or vCenter
Server
| Limited by a transfer
buffer for all NFC connections, enforced by the host; the sum of all NFC
connection buffers to an ESXi host cannot exceed 32MB.
52 connections through vCenter Server,
including the above per-host limit.
|
vSphere 6.x
| to an ESXi host or vCenter Server
| The sum of all NFC connection buffers cannot
exceed 48MB by default. ESXi
hostd limit can be
changed with
config.xml but
vCenter is not configurable.
With 1MB buffers per I/O
stream, 48 requests can be concurrent.
|
The
InitEx
configuration file parameter
vixDiskLib.nfc.ReadTimeoutMs
indicates the preferred
connection timeout for backup and restore operations, and has the effect of
influencing TCP keep-alive time when no reads occur, which they do not during
prolonged restores. If the
ReadTimeoutMs
value is set higher than the TCP
keep-alive time on the network, then a connection timeout could occur.
For example, if the
configuration file sets
ReadTimeoutMs
flag to 3600000 milliseconds (60 minutes)
instead of accepting the default (varies from 6 to 45 seconds) then a TCP
keep-alive packet transmits only after 60 minutes. If restoring a virtual disk
takes longer, leaving network read activity idle for 60 minutes, the connection
could break so subsequent restores fail.
